dolphins Archives | Fusion - WeRIndia

Tag Archives: dolphins

Astronauts return after unexpected nine-month

NASA and Roscosmos astronauts, originally on an eight-day mission, finally returned to Earth after nine months, splashing down off the Florida coast in a

Tourist spots in Chilika Lake

Popular and top Indian Blog- Fusion